PayPoint announces investment in
Aperidata
PayPoint has today announced a £1 million investment in
Aperidata Ltd, an innovative consumer and business credit reporting
and Open Banking platform. The deal will see the PayPoint Group
building on an existing commercial partnership between the two
companies delivering Open Banking solutions for clients across
multiple sectors, including government, local authorities,
charities and housing associations.
The investment enhances PayPoint’s multichannel payments
offering by adding Open Banking services, delivering improvements
to customer experience and making it easier for organisations to
access data for the benefit of their customers. Aperidata have been
instrumental in the Group’s recent work with Citizen’s Advice
Stevenage, launching an Open Banking driven Customer Support Tool
that has cut the time spent by Debt Advisor’s gathering and
reviewing financial information of individuals seeking help, from
an average of three weeks per case to just minutes.

ABOUT PAYPOINT GROUP
For tens of thousands of businesses and millions of consumers,
we deliver innovative technology and services that make life a
little easier.
The PayPoint Group serves a diverse range of organisations, from
SME and convenience retailer partners, to local authorities,
government, multinational service providers and e-commerce brands.
Our products are split across four core business divisions:
- In Shopping, we enhance retailer propositions and customer
experiences through EPoS services via PayPoint One, card payment
technology, Counter Cash, ATMs and home delivery technology
partnerships in over 60,000 SME and retailer partner locations
across multiple sectors. Our retail network of over 28,000
convenience stores is larger than all the banks, supermarkets and
Post Offices put together
- In E-commerce, we deliver best-in-class customer journeys
through Collect+, a tech-based delivery solution that allows
parcels to be picked up, dropped off and sent at thousands of local
stores
- In Payments and Banking, we give our clients and their
customers choice in how to make and receive payments quickly and
conveniently. This includes our channel-agnostic digital payments
platform, MultiPay, offering solutions to clients across cash, card
payments, direct debit and Open Banking. PayPoint also supports its
eMoney clients with purchase and redemption of eMoney across its
retail network.
- In Love2shop, we provide gifting, employee engagement, consumer
incentive and prepaid savings solutions to thousands of consumers
and businesses. Love2shop is the UK’s number one multi-retailer
gifting provider, offering consumers the choice to spend at more
than 140 high-street and online retail partners. Park Christmas
Savings is the UK’s biggest Christmas savings club, helping over
350,000 families manage the cost of Christmas, by offering a huge
range of gift cards and vouchers from some of the biggest high
street names, including Argos, Primark and B&M.

ABOUT APERIDATA
Aperidata is an FCA authorised credit reference agency and Open
Banking Account Information Service Provider (AISP) that uses
financial data to transform credit scoring. Through connections to
UK banks, they use the power of Open Banking to make credit
assessments better, faster and fairer for consumers and financial
institutions alike. They go beyond traditional credit scoring,
providing a comprehensive real time view of a customers
creditworthiness and through the immense depth of data, they are
revolutionising credit scoring and lending processes that power
instant, responsible, and ethical credit decisions. What sets them
